
The U.S. Soccer Federation announced Monday pairings and kickoff times for the Second Round of the 2022 Lamar Hunt U.S. Open Cup. The Charleston Battery will host USL League One side South Georgia Tormenta FC at Patriots Point on April 6, kicking off at 7 p.m. EST.
Tickets for the fixture will be available in mid-March with additional details arriving in the coming weeks.
Charleston and Tormenta will clash again after previously meeting in the Open Cup in 2018. The Black and Yellow won that match 1-0 after a first-half goal from Patrick Okonkwo was enough to advance the home side to the next round.
“It’s a great tournament, great format, I think everybody has missed it and I’m happy to see it return,” said Battery Head Coach Conor Casey. “The games have a different feel to them when it’s a tournament, it’s win or go home, so it’ll be a great way for us to keep building our mentality around these important games.”
The familiarity between the clubs extends to the rosters as well. Defender Leland Archer played for Tormenta in 2017 prior to signing with Charleston in 2018, and current Tormenta players Deshawon Nembhard and Arther Bosua previously played for the Battery.
Charleston have built a strong reputation in the competition and are the most recent non-MLS club to reach the Open Cup Final (2008, against D.C. United). Coach Casey will look to make his mark on the Black and Yellow’s history in the Cup during his first season leading the team.
“To have the benchmark set by the club in the past is great, and we’re certainly going to do everything we can to move up in the tournament, win games and hopefully be in a position where we’re competing in the later rounds,” said Coach Casey.
